Struct DataPathStatus 

Source
pub struct DataPathStatus {
    pub path: PathBuf,
    pub exists: bool,
    pub readable: bool,
    pub fs_type: Option<String>,
    pub skipped: bool,
}
Expand description

Shared-data path visibility + filesystem-type detection.

Fields§

§path: PathBuf§exists: bool§readable: bool§fs_type: Option<String>

Underlying filesystem type from /proc/mounts (e.g. virtiofs, nfs4, cifs, fuse.sshfs, ext4). None when the path is not mounted (falls inside the parent FS) or when /proc/mounts is unavailable.

§skipped: bool

true when the check was explicitly bypassed via --skip-mount; the path/exists fields are unset (PathBuf::new

  • false) in that case.
